During the latest F1 Gran Prix held at Bahrain International Circuit, a very rare car has been spotted inside the racetrack, the one-off McLaren X-1. The X-1 is a unique creation made by McLaren to a wealthy customer and it's based on a McLaren 12C without any mechanical modifications, so the 3.8 twin turbo engine still produces 592hp.

McLaren P1 filmed on the road
Finally we manage to hear the sound of the upcoming McLaren P1. A developtment mule has been spotted near Barcelona while testing, McLaren hasn't revealed yet what's under the hood, but now we know that it certainly sounds very good!

2012 Jaguar XFR-S
Jaguar is ready to debut next week at Los Angeles Auto Show with their fastest saloon car ever made, the XFR-S. This future rival of the most powerful saloons such as the BMW M5 and Mercedes E63 AMG, has been developed at Nürburgring and it will be lighter and with a better aerodynamics than the XFR, with the use of a massive rear wing, a bigger diffuser, a different front bumper and with the use of more carbon fibre. Official specs haven't been revealed yet, but maybe the same V8 engine of the XFR could be pumped up to 550hp. Jaguar has released an official teaser, but a few pics have been posted on internet about an XFR-S with a slight camouflage at a local gas station at Nürburgring.
